Delia Riggi receives ENR New York Young Professionals Award

HNTB rising star recognized for community and industry leadership

NEW YORK (Nov. 17, 2023) – HNTB’s project manager Delia Riggi has been selected by Engineering News-Record New York for its Top Young Professionals for 2024. The annual competition recognizes young leaders who are making an impact in their industry and community.

“This is a well-deserved recognition for Delia,” said William Torres, HNTB’s vice president and group director. “Delia has grown her skills and continues to make a positive impact in the construction industry and her local community.”

Riggi is responsible for program management and project controls, driving contracts, leading design teams, progress tracking and reporting, project and construction estimating, cost tracking and forecasting, scheduling and document control supervision. Currently, Riggi is working in a variety of program and project management roles for several complex Port Authority of New York and New Jersey projects, including the AirTrain Newark Replacement project.

Riggi also has served as co-chair of the Young Professionals Committee for the New York Building Congress and was awarded the New York Building Congress’ Emerging Leader Award in 2022. Riggi is a current member of Professional Women in Construction and the Construction Management Association of America and was recently appointed to the Lehigh University’s Department of Civil and Environmental Engineering Advisory Board.
